Responsibilities

  • Supervise and assign (3) shift daily activities of UAW skilled workers.
  • Ensure all Quality Department gauge training activities are aligned with business needs. Ensure corporate level 1 procedure(s) are followed.
  • Responsible for accurate scheduling and payroll activities.
  • Ensure adherence to plant budget requirements for manpower.
  • Manage all laboratory processes, as support to production and engineering, through process changes.
  • Ensure measurement systems and methods are maintained and improved, as required, within the laboratory.
  • Organize 3rd party OEM vendor repair of all gauges and write requisitions for service.
  • Code critical to spare part coding, ensuring accurate float levels of critical spares.
  • Write, maintain and validate gauge Preventative Maintenance Activities. (TMS)
  • Responsible for non-print gages in engage system for tracking and calibration.
  • Responsible for gauge EWO process.
  • Responsible for creating and reviewing gauge AM calendar activities for both plants.
  • Responsible for Third Party Purchase services (PIC) creating recs, budgeting to forecast.
  • Manage Quality purchases for the plant, using Pentasap software. Responsible for creating recs, validation and drive PO`s, approve all invoices for the Quality group.
  • Responsible for creating and writing Quality Fund projects based on plant goals , specific needs , SPW driven objectives.
